A Winged Victory for the Sullen (by Asa Medhurst)
Created for the Wing Assignment 2012
Whilst painting this I thinking about Wings as a symbol for both life and death, finality & transcendence etc.
I remembered I had tickets for a band I didn’t know the next night. I dropped the tickets in front of the painting and stared at their name. ‘A Winged Victory for the Sullen’. Serendipity and a name for my piece. 
And the gig was a moment of pure beauty.
